Advantage Audiology & Hearing Aids 5105 South Sheridan RoadTulsa, OK, 74145 View Phone 918-992-4908 5105 South Sheridan RoadTulsa, OK 74145 View Website Experience & Reliability About Connect with this Business: Send to My Email Send to My Phone Print this Page